Nigeria: Ebonyi Farmers to Benefit From Ifad's Programme

Farmers in Ebonyi State are to benefit from the International Fund for Agricultural Development (IFAD)'s Implementation Support Scheme Programme to boost food production in the state.
The state's Agriculture Development Programme Coordinator, Mr Sunday Ituma, disclosed this in Abakaliki during a facility tour of the state.
According to him, the scheme was aimed at assisting the rural farmers through proper budgeting and policy implementation.
"It will assist the farmers in the provision of necessary farm input, infrastructure such as roads, bridges and culverts and widening of market opportunities for their farm produce.
"The team visited the Abakaliki Rice Mill, interacted with the traders with the aim of expanding market opportunities for their produce, improvement on the quality and standard of their produce, among others," he said.
Ituma added that the IFAD team was in the state to strengthen relevant institutions, examine modalities put in place by the state for the scheme's implementation and issues concerning budget, logical framework for the programme among others.
